SAN FRANCISCO (CBS SF) - San Francisco loves getting all decked out for a party. In the past, city has shown support for local teams by gussying up in Warriors Blue and 49er Red. But this weekend's Pride celebration proved more colors = more awesome.
Check out these three San Francisco landmarks that were dressed to impress during SF Pride:
